Whilst we were away we wanted to give the kids the opportunity to meet local children and families and see how they lived, and we came across an organisation called Ninos de Guatemala, based in Antigua, one of the places we were planning to visit.
Ninos de Guatemala run two primary schools and a secondary school which allow over 500 children from impoverished families the opportunity for an education that would otherwise not be available to them. Their aim is to break the cycle of poverty through education. With our youngest starting school this year it was particularly close to home to think of the opportunities in life that these children would otherwise miss out on - and in turn, that their own children would miss Too.
Ninos de Guatemala is self funding through tourist activity as well as fundraising, and it was thanks to one of the trips that they offer to tourists that we were able to visit one of their primary schools and learn more about what they do in their local communities. They also offer a programme where individuals and groups can sponsor a child through their education. It costs €420 per year to fund a child in one of their primary schools, and having seen the work they do first hand we agreed between us that we would love to be able to support them in this way.
